Christmas Tree Recycling Available in Pasco County
Turn your Christmas tree into a gift that keeps on giving. Pasco County Recycling encourages residents to recycle their Christmas tree following the holiday season. Recycled trees can be chipped into mulch, chopped into firewood or relocated as wildlife habitats – just remember to remove all decorations, tinsel, and metal hooks.
Trees can be dropped off daily from December 26, 2019, until January 12, 2020, during normal business hours at any of the following locations:
